The transmitter (baby unit) of the Philips Avent SCD503/26 baby monitor must always be connected to electricity and cannot be used without a cable. It does not have a battery option and must be plugged into a power source to function.

Here is an extract from the instructions for use: 6 Features 6.2 Baby unit 6.2.1 Nightlight The nightlight provides a soft light to comfort your baby. Press the nightlight button on the top of the baby unit to turn the nightlight on or off.
